AI Summary

  • Recognizes June 10, 2017, as the 120th anniversary of the Delaware State Constitution, which became effective on June 10, 1897

  • The Constitutional Convention convened on December 1, 1896, with 30 delegates (16 Democrats and 14 Republicans) elected from the three counties

  • The Convention worked for 6 months from January 4 to June 4, 1897, establishing 10 standing committees to draft the new constitution replacing the 1831 constitution

  • The resulting constitution contains a preamble, a Bill of Rights with 19 sections, and 17 articles establishing the three branches of state government

  • Over 90 amendments have been enacted since 1897 to secure additional rights and refine government powers
